How many calories in
coconut meat?
Coconut Meat runs 354 calories per 100g — a 1 oz portion (~99 cal) is the standard reference. The fat is mostly heart-healthy unsaturated.

What 354 calories means.
Calorie-dense and fatty — 33 g of fat per 100g means small portions add up fast, so weigh it rather than eyeballing.

How many calories in coconut meat?
Coconut Meat has approximately 354 calories per 100g. A typical serving — 3 oz (85g) — comes in at 301 calories.
How much protein is in coconut meat?
3.3g of protein per 100g. That puts coconut meat at roughly 0.9g of protein per 100 calories — a useful lens when comparing to other nuts & seeds sources.
